You can use this technique to quickly thicken a sauce without the risk of the sauce breaking (like butter may do), or the time it takes to make a roux. Just a bit of corn starch and water, added to a lot liquid and you're good to go.

Can i use all purpose flour?
@andrewh3177
@andrewh3177 5 лет назад
This method is actually the opposition to using flour. Cornstarch is pretty neutral in flavor and is good for thickening in situations where you might need to just quickly thicken something. Flour needs to be cooked before using as the thickener and it also adds an awesome nutty/toasty flavor. To use AP flour melt some butter or oil in a pan and add flour to that to make a paste called a roux, cook it on medium/low heat until it is toasty and slightly browned
